
.Forum .Table .Actions .ForumBreadCrumbs {padding-left:3px;color:#777;}
	.Forum .Table .Actions .ForumBreadCrumbs a {color:#ffa700;}
.ThreadInfo{padding-left:3px}

/* Forum flat view */
.ZoneForum {width:840px;overflow:hidden;}
	.ZoneForum p.ForumIntro{position:relative;padding-left:20px;width:380px;float:left;}
	.ZoneForum .ForumSearch {position:relative;width:404px;height:30px;margin-right:16px;background:url(/App_Themes/MsRetailClub/Images/forums/searchform.png) 0 0 no-repeat;float:right;}
		.ZoneForum .XShortSearchfield {width:290px;margin:6px;padding:0;border-width:0 !important;background:transparent !important;}
		.ZoneForum .XShortButton {position:absolute;right:2px;top:2px;width:100px;height:26px;padding-right:13px;background:url(/App_Themes/MsRetailClub/Images/forums/searchform.png) -404px 0 no-repeat;}

/* Forum Overview */
tr.Forum {}
tr.Forum td {}

.Forum .Table tr.Thread {}
	.Forum .Table tr.Thread td {background-color:#f7f7f7;}
	.Forum .Table tr.ForumDark td {background-color:#e8e8e8;}



/*ForumFlat*/
.ForumFlat{width:800px;margin:50px 0 0 20px;}
	.ForumFlat Table{width:800px;}
	.ForumFlat .Table td
	.ForumFlat .Table td span {position:relative; margin:0; padding:0;}
	.ForumFlat .Table .Info td {border-bottom:solid 4px #fff !important;}
	.ForumFlat .Table .Info .ForumName {position:relative;display:block;width:800px;height:35px;margin:0 -10px 0 -10px;padding:0 0 0 20px;background:url(/App_Themes/MsRetailClub/Images/forums/bgInfo.png) 0 0 no-repeat;font-size:15px;line-height:35px;font-weight:bold;color:#fefefe;}
	.ForumFlat .Table .Info .ForumDescription {display:none;}
	.ForumFlat .Table .Actions td {height:35px;}
		.ForumFlat .Table .Actions, .ForumFlat .Table .Actions tr {vertical-align:middle;}
		
		.ForumFlat .Table .Actions td table {border:none;}
		.ForumFlat .Table .Actions td td {border-bottom-width:0;height:35px;vertical-align:middle;}
		.ForumFlat .Table .Actions td td span {visibility:hidden;}
		.ForumFlat .Table .Actions td td span.ForumBreadCrumbs, .ForumFlat .Table .Actions td td span.ForumBreadCrumbs span {visibility:visible;}
		.ForumFlat .Table .Actions .ActionLink {display:inline-block;width:114px;height:26px;padding-right:12px;line-height:26px;background:url(/App_Themes/MsRetailClub/Images/forums/buttons_sprite.png) 0 0 no-repeat;color:#063a53;text-decoration:none;text-align:center;}

	.ForumFlat .Table .ForumContent {height:auto;}
		.ForumFlat .Table .ForumContent td {height:35px;padding-left:10px;border-bottom:solid 4px #fff;}
		.ForumFlat .Table .Header td {color:#000;height:30px;padding:7px 0 7px 10px;background-color:#c0c0c0;vertical-align:middle;}
			.ForumFlat .Table .Header .ThreadName {width:210px;padding-left:0;}
			.ForumFlat .Table .Header .Author {width:200px;}
			.ForumFlat .Table .Header .Posts {width:85px;}
			.ForumFlat .Table .Header .Views {width:85px;}
			.ForumFlat .Table .Header .LastPost {padding-right:10px;width:150px;text-align:right;}
		
			.ForumFlat .Table .Thread td {}
			.ForumFlat .Table .Thread .ThreadImage {padding-left:0;width:10px;}
			.ForumFlat .Table .Thread .ThreadInfo {padding-left:0;vertical-align:middle;}
				.ForumFlat .Table .Thread .ThreadInfo a {font-weight:bold;}
			.ForumFlat .Table .Thread .Author {vertical-align:middle;}
			.ForumFlat .Table .Thread .Posts{padding-right:35px;text-align:center;vertical-align:middle;}
			.ForumFlat .Table .Thread .Views {padding-right:35px;text-align:center;vertical-align:middle;}
			.ForumFlat .Table .Thread .LastPost {padding-right:10px;text-align:right;}
				.ForumFlat .Table .Thread .LastPost .PostUser{text-align:right;color:#000;} 
				.ForumFlat .Table .Thread .LastPost .PostTime{text-align:right;font-size:10px;color:#777;} 

	/*action*/
	.ForumFlat	.ForumContent .ForumNewPost{}
	/*action*/
	
/*ForumFlat*/
	
/*ForumGroup*/
.ForumGroup {width:800px;margin:50px 0 0 20px;}
	.ForumGroup .Table {width:800px;}
	.ForumGroup .Table td {border-bottom:solid 4px #fff !important;}
	.ForumGroup .Table td span {position:relative;margin:0;padding:0;}
	.ForumGroup .Table .Header td {height:30px;padding:7px 0 7px 10px;color:#000;background-color:#c0c0c0;vertical-align:middle;}
	.ForumGroup .Table .Header .ForumName {width:430px;}
	.ForumGroup .Table .Header .Threads {width:85px;}
	.ForumGroup .Table .Header .Posts {width:85px;}
	.ForumGroup .Table .Header .LastPost {padding-right:10px;width:150px;text-align:right;}
	.ForumGroup .Table .Info td {}
	.ForumGroup .Table .Info .GroupName {position:relative;display:block;width:800px;height:35px;margin:0 -10px 0 -10px;padding:0 0 0 20px;background:url(/App_Themes/MsRetailClub/Images/forums/bgInfo.png) 0 0 no-repeat;font-size:15px;line-height:35px;font-weight:bold;color:#fefefe;}
	.ForumGroup .Table .Info .GroupDescription {display:none;}
	.ForumGroup .Table .Actions td {}
	.ForumGroup .Table .Actions{color:#000;}
	.ForumGroup .Table .Actions a{color:#000;}

	.ForumGroup .Table .Forum td {height:35px;background-color:#f7f7f7;}
	.ForumGroup .Table .Forum td {padding-left:10px;}
	.ForumGroup .Table .Forum .ForumImage {width:10px;padding-left:0;}
	.ForumGroup .Table .Forum .ForumInfo {padding-left:0;vertical-align:middle;}
		.ForumGroup .Table .Forum .ForumInfo a {font-weight:bold;}
		.ForumGroup .Table .Forum .ForumInfo a:hover {text-decoration:underline;}
	.ForumGroup .Table .Forum .Threads {padding-right:35px;text-align:center;vertical-align:middle;}
	.ForumGroup .Table .Forum .Posts {padding-right:35px;text-align:center;vertical-align:middle;}
	.ForumGroup .Table .Forum .LastPost{padding-right:10px;} 
		.ForumGroup .Table .Forum .LastPost .PostUser {text-align:right;color:#000;} 
		.ForumGroup .Table .Forum .LastPost .PostTime {text-align:right;font-size:10px;color:#777;} 
	
	.Pager td {text-align:center;padding:5px 0 0;}
		.Pager a {font-weight:bold;text-decoration:underline;}
	
/*ForumGroup*/

.HiddenButton{display:none}

.ForumContent div.Posts{}
	.ForumContent div.Post td{}
	.ForumContent .PostIndent {display:block;padding-left:25px !important;}
	.ForumContent .PostIndent a{}
	.ForumContent .PostIndent .PostUser{padding:0;margin:0;}
	.ForumContent .PostIndent .ForumPost{}
	.ForumContent .PostIndent .ForumNewPost{}
	.ForumContent .PostIndent .ForumNewPost input{width:160px;}
	.ForumContent .PostIndent .ForumNewPost textarea{width:160px;}

	
	.ForumFlat .Table .PostsTable tr.Post {background-color:#f7f7f7;}
	.ForumFlat .Table .PostsTable .Post td {border-bottom:solid 4px #fff;padding-left:0;}
		Table .PostForm {border:none;}
		.PostForm {margin-bottom:16px;border-spacing:0;}
			.PostForm tr.even {background-color:#e8e8e8;}
			.PostForm tr.odd {background-color:#f7f7f7;}
			.PostForm td {border-width:0 0 4px !important;}
			.PostForm .ItemLabel {width:160px;line-height:25px;}
			.PostForm .TextboxItemContainer, .PostForm .TextareaItemContainer {width:355px;padding:2px 5px;background:url(/App_Themes/MsRetailClub/Images/forums/formFieldsReply.png) 0 0 no-repeat;}
			.PostForm .TextboxItemContainer {height:22px;}
			.PostForm .TextareaItemContainer {height:116px;background-position:-365px 0;}
				.PostForm .TextboxItem, .PostForm .TextareaItem, .PostForm .TextboxItemShort {width:355px;border-width:0;background:transparent;}
				.PostForm .TextareaItem {height:116px;}
				.PostForm .TextboxItemShort {}
			.PostForm .SubmitButton {display:inline-block;height:26px;margin:0;border:none;padding-right:12px;line-height:26px;background-image:url(/App_Themes/MsRetailClub/Images/forums/buttons_sprite.png);color:#063a53;text-decoration:none;text-align:center;}
			.PostForm .btn_ok {float:left;background-position:-126px 0;width:109px;}
			.PostForm .btn_cancel {float:right;background-position:-337px 0;width:109px;margin-left:5px;}
			.PostForm .btn_preview {float:right;background-position:-235px 0;width:102px;}
			
		.ForumPost {padding:5px 0 10px;}
			.ForumFlat .Table .PostsTable .Post .ForumPost td {border-bottom-width:0 !important;color:#000;}
				td.PostImage {display:block;}
				.PostUserName {font-weight:bold;}
				.PostUser {}
				.PostSeparator {visibility:hidden;}
				.PostTime {display:block;font-size:10px;color:#777;}
				.PostSubject {display:block;font-size:15px;line-height:20px;padding-top:10px;font-weight:bold;}
				.PostText {display:block;line-height:14px;padding-right:10px;}
				.PostActionLink {display:inline-block;width:114px;height:26px;margin:5px 0;padding-right:12px;line-height:26px;background:url(/App_Themes/MsRetailClub/Images/forums/buttons_sprite.png) 0 0 no-repeat;color:#063a53;text-decoration:none;text-align:center;}
	table.PostImage td {border-bottom-width:0;}
		table.PostImage .PostUser {color:#000;font-weight:bold;}
		table.PostImage .PostSeparator {display:block;width:0;height:0;}
		table.PostImage .PostTime {display:inline;}
		div.PostReply {background-color:#e8e8e8;margin-bottom:10px;}
		.FormPadding .PostForm td {padding-top:2px;padding-bottom:2px;height:auto !important;}


.ForumContent{}
.ForumContent .ForumNewPost .Title {display:none;}
.ForumContent .ForumNewPost .ActionTitle {display:block;height:30px;padding-left:5px;line-height:30px;font-weight:bold;background-color:#c0c0c0;border-bottom:solid 4px #fff;}

	/*Search*/
	.ForumSearchZone{padding-top:20px;text-align:right;}
		/*.ForumSearchZone input{margin:0; padding:0;}*/
		.ForumSearchZoneInput{height:18px; padding:0px; top:0; position:relative;}
		.ForumSearchZoneSubmit{position:relative; top:3px; height:19px;}
/*	
	.ForumFlat .Table table{border:1px solid #fff; border-collapse:separate}
*/

